U.S. Marines with Marine Rotational Force – Darwin 25.3 maneuver into Balikatan 25
Marine Rotational Force - Darwin
April 18, 2025 | 0:39
U.S. Marines with Marine Rotational Force – Darwin 25.3 maneuver into Balikatan 25 on April 22, 2025. Balikatan is a longstanding annual exercise between the Armed Forces of the Philippines and U.S. military, designed to strengthen the alliance, improve our capable combined force, and demonstrate our commitment to regional security and stability.
